2. SAMPLING AND MEASUREMENT:
① Break both ends of the pretreat tube (Ⅰ) and detector tube (Ⅱ), and connect each end of the pretreat
tube (Ⅰ) and detector tube (Ⅱ) with connecting tube as shown in Fig. 1.
CAUTION
SAFETY GLASSES AND GLOVES SHOULD BE WORN TO PREVENT INJURY
FROM SPLINTERING GLASS.
② Insert the detector tube(Ⅱ)into the aspirating pump securely as shown in Fig.1. (Arrow mark shall point
to the pump.)
③ Align the guide marks on the shaft and stopper of the aspirating pump.
④ Pull the pump handle at a full stroke until it locks and wait for 2 minutes or until the completion of
sampling is confirmed with the flow indicator of the pump. (See descriptions about the flow indicator in the
instruction manual of the pump.)
⑤ On completion of sampling, read the scale at the maximum point of the stained layer.

CARBON TETRACHLORID DETECTOR TUBE
: 5 - 60ppm
: 1 pump stroke
: 1.5 minutes
: White → Red
: 0.5 ppm
: 0 - 40 ℃ (32-104°F) (Temperature correction is necessary.)
: Model AP-20, AP-20S, 400B, AP-1, AP-1S or 400A
Ⅰ. The scale is calibrated at 20 ℃ (68°F), 50 %R.H. and 1013hPa. Readings
obtained in other circumstances should be corrected. (REFER TO ITEM 3.
CORRECTION FOR AMBIENT CONDITIONS).
